The Newport Folk Festival continued rolling out its lineup for its 2025 event on Monday, March 31, with a big announcement that Country music artist Luke Combs would be performing on Saturday, July 26.
Luke Combs has risen to prominence as a dominant figure in contemporary country music. Combs’s debut album, “This One’s for You,” released in 2017, achieved significant commercial success, as did his subsequent albums. He has consistently topped country music charts with singles like “Hurricane,” “When It Rains It Pours,” and “Beautiful Crazy.”
Notably, his rendition of Tracy Chapman’s “Fast Car” garnered widespread acclaim, culminating in a joint performance at the 2024 Grammy Awards.
Combs’s accolades include multiple Country Music Association Awards, solidifying his status as a leading artist in the genre.
Set for July 25-27, the festival has already sold out but continues to reveal its performer list, with more names expected in the weeks ahead.
So far, Friday’s schedule includes Snacktime, Hannah Cohen, Jessica Pratt, Kevin Morby, MJ Lenderman, Kim Deal, Alex G, and The Deslondes.
Luke Combs, Flipturn, Bonny Light Horseman, Ken Pomeroy, Saya Gray, Dan Reeder, Illiterate Light, Iron & Wine, I’m With Her, Mon Rovîa, Jesse Welles, Julien Baker & Torres, and Waxahatchee are already lined up for Saturday.
Margo Price, Dehd, Sammy Rae & Friends, Stephen Wilson Jr., Hurray For The Riff Raff, Michael Kiwanuka, BCUC, Mt. Joy, and Jeff Tweedy are scheduled to perform on Sunday.
General admission tickets vanished within minutes on Feb. 5, even before any artists were announced.
The Newport Festivals Foundation is awarding grants on behalf of the announced performers.
